Transaction 3f91b0322541639769e4fdd72b3c75b0dc8a79e34fcdaa1ecb36672c0813d18f

1 Input
2 Outputs
  • 3f91b0322541639769e4fdd72b3c75b0dc8a79e34fcdaa1ecb36672c0813d18f:0
  • value  21593
    address  bc1qc463snqfddx0gfvjhrs4vdnt32tlgmdchw4ntv
  • 3f91b0322541639769e4fdd72b3c75b0dc8a79e34fcdaa1ecb36672c0813d18f:1
  • value  860000
    address  16SsXFuJZrr8atjANihXK7UbeBwBQCehYS